Description:
The namesake. Starts on obvious groundlevel left-facing dihedralesque feature (just to the right of where the main trail intersects this section of the cliff). Cool warm up route, beware, if you are a 5.10 sport climber you are likely to find the last bolt to the shuts runout. N38°14.423 W080°50.379

Classic...
First clip was high and had a few awkward moves getting to it - used a random stick that was beside the route along with some finger tape to stick clip it...crux was VERY reachy. After I took some good whips on the traverse I finally was able to clip that bolt (if your short head left and up rather than right if you want any chance...). VERY runout towards the top, but the holds are jugs so its pretty easy to keep pushing through.
